Hello Everyone, I have the tracs/abs light on. Iv had a mechanic look at it and he cant find any thing wrong with it. Hes cleared the codes but the lights come back on. If I make a right turn a certain way the lights will go off until I hit a bump hard enough for there return. Latley ive heard what sounds like a small air pump. this has only happened acouple times. I will be taking this car on a road trip soon and would like to get this taken care of. Thank you in advance for any help or advice

If the module hasn't been rebuilt then it is likely failing (They have a 100% failure rate) but from your description you may have a wheel sensor problem. The way to narrow it down is to scan the ABS but a typical P code sensor won't talk to the ABS system. VOL-FCR and an VAG-COM cable will read the fault codes and it might give you more clues.

The key to reading abs codes with Vol-fcr is trying to separate module generated codes from actual faults. Module fault codes always populate in order for each sensor, actual wheel sensor faults will not populate in the same fashion with the extrapolation code.

The downside is that if you have a module that's been bad forever and has 12 stored codes is that there can be an external fault but you won't know as the codes won't repopulate.

You will want to check the resistances with a voltmeter, to see if one of the sensors is bad. The Midwest-abs site explains that, have some clicks around there. Or do some searching there are a lot of posts about ABS sensors.

If you want to just throw the dice and see if the most obvious thing fixes it, a rebuilt module is probably the best bet. Not as good as troubleshooting and finding the problem first, but not a bad choice here since they all, eventually fail.
